DynarchLIB release

I finally released probably the biggest projects that I've independently worked on.  DynarchLIB is a fully-fledged user interface toolkit for development of Web applications.  It contains a rich set of widgets, a consistent object/event system, browser-server communication helpers, various JavaScript extensions, etc.  Worths checking it out. ;-)

Also see the Dynarch online chess, currently the first public application based on this toolkit.

PS: the administration frontend of this very site is based on DynarchLIB as well. ;-)
